Gatekeeper News reports that the popular Nollywood actor and voice-over Guru, Segun Arinze Aina Padonu has been elected as Nigeria’s President of The Association of Voice Over Artistes (AVOA) on Monday.
Segun who hails from Badagry in Lagos State, South-West Nigeria, is one of the nation’s most gifted show hosts and voice-over artiste who makes jingles and commercials captivating to hear.
The multi-award-winning actor was a one-time President of The Actors Guild of Nigeria.
Gatekeepers News reports that Abdul Mohammed was elected Vice President of the AVOA.
Joy Ogbekene was also appointed Secretary, Tessy Brown as Finance Director; Udeme Christiana Udom as Publicity Director; and Micheal Nnabuchi as Business Director.
